Output 591bac77a95b775ee07072ee00c4876d749829e9e193c7464a09103af168d07f:1

value
1000151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cb72e96fa05a31b637ae1343af5e787f0e79a96 OP_EQUAL
address
34JrHd5eSdBv8fxKHoNwqHF5erVhLQroyj
transaction
591bac77a95b775ee07072ee00c4876d749829e9e193c7464a09103af168d07f
confirmations
270927
spent
true